WebAs a general rule, dual monitors cause slight but noticeable lag during high quality video watching and gaming unless both monitors are the same resolution and run on a strong PC. Lag happens because the computer has to process the pixels of two screens instead of one. To reduce this, ensure monitors are set to the same performance ... WebOct 6, 2024 · That's called screen tearing, and it happens when your graphics card finishes generating a new frame while your screen is still drawing the previous frame. Part-way down the screen, it'll start ...
